How many dogs' lives are worth one human life?

Suppose you can save only one: either one random human being or X number of random dogs. These are random dogs in animal shelters, not anyone's pet, and the one person in question is a homeless guy with no known family or close friends.

If you could only save one, the human being or so many dogs, what would be the tipping point where their lives are worth about the same.
